Hi Magus!

I understand your problem, and found a much easier solution for you! Rather then implementing an FTP support in ReNamer, which is a rather complicated business, why not mount an FTP account as a local drive?... I did a bit of research, and I found a little tool that does exactly that!  smile

NetDrive - you can easily mount you FTP account on your system, and access it as your local drive via the windows explorer:

http://www.loyola.edu/5555/netdrive/installingnetdrive/index.html
http://www.loyola.edu/5555/netdrive/applications/netdrive.exe

NetDrive is sort of a freeware (Novell has some licensing issue), there is another one which is WebDrive (shareware). I tried them both, they work Perfectly!  So check them out, and tell me how it'll all work for you, ok?
